
A corner at 14', a centre-back at the end of it, and Monaco win the opener 1-0
Eric Dier headed in from a corner inside the first quarter of an hour and Monaco spent the rest of the afternoon keeping it. Lionel Mpasi made six saves for Le Havre and still finished on the losing side.
Set pieces decide more opening days than anyone plans for. Monaco won a corner after a quarter of an hour, Eric Dier attacked it, and that was the game.
1-0 at 14', and then seventy-five minutes of Le Havre trying and Monaco managing.
Mpasi kept it to one
Lionel Mpasi made six saves in the Le Havre goal. Monaco put seven shots on target — 47% of what they attempted — and were only stopped from turning a narrow win into a comfortable one by their opponent's goalkeeper.
At the other end, Le Havre managed four on target and 0.60 expected goals against Monaco's 1.39. Stanis Idumbo had four shots of his own and gave the home defence its worst afternoon. Le Havre pushed late; Lukas Hradecky made three saves and Monaco did not concede.

What's next
Monaco open with three points and a clean sheet, which is exactly the start a side with European ambitions wants. Le Havre open with none, and already know how tight the margins are going to be.
